Progression of Subdural Effusion after Surgical Treatment

Abstract
The purpose of this study was to contribute to the medical treatment of subdural effusion through clinical sequence analysis of patients who experienced improvement of subdural drainage and had a second operation for subdural drainage or subduroperitoneal shunt. Sixteen cases of the whole patients who have been underwent subdural effusion and subdural drainage were analyzed during the period from 2006 July to 2012 June. The study gave us a result that all of patients, who was taking aspirin, have been under the second operation(p<0.001) and these group have had a subduraoperitoneal shunt(p=0.014)). According to the comparative analysis for the patients group that divided into two; one had subduroperitoneal shunt and the other had no subduroperitoneal shunt, the outcomes of this study were shown as follows. First, their median line deviation was serious in their brain CT. In addition, their subdural effusion increased or did not change with a headache, vomiting, fever and dyspnea. As a result of those symptoms. subduraoperitoneal shunt was carried out(p=0.006). The surgical method for patients who were taken asprin must be cautiously selected and the prevention of sudden disappearance of cerebrospinal fluid and excessive change of intracranial pressure is very important in operation craniectomy.
